shutdown
A tool for shutting down, restarting or logging off a machine. More information: https://learn.microsoft.com/windows-server/administration/windows-commands/shutdown.
-
Shutdown the current machine:
shutdown /s
-
Shutdown the current machine force-closing all apps:
shutdown /s /f
-
Restart the current machine immediately:
shutdown /r /t 0
-
Hibernate the current machine:
shutdown /h
-
Log off the current machine:
shutdown /l
-
Specify a timeout in seconds to wait before shutting down:
shutdown /s /t {{8}}
-
Abort a shutdown sequence whose timeout is yet to expire:
shutdown /a
-
Shutdown a remote machine:
shutdown /m {{\\hostname}}
